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Harrison Park Rink (Minneapolis, MN)
Nestled within Minneapolis's charming Near North neighborhood, Harrison Park Rink is easily accessible by car and public transit. Major thoroughfares like I-94 and I-35W are a short drive away, connecting you to the wider metropolitan area. For those relying on public transportation, numerous bus routes serve Irving Avenue N and nearby streets, offering convenient options for reaching the park. Parking is typically available on surrounding neighborhood streets, though it can become more limited during peak ice skating hours or special events. Minneapolis-Saint Paul International Airport (MSP) is approximately a 20-minute drive from the rink, depending on traffic conditions. Smart arrival tactics for the rink include checking local school schedules or community event calendars, as these can influence street parking availability and overall park congestion.

Walker Art Center
The Walker Art Center is a renowned contemporary art museum and performing arts venue, offering a sophisticated cultural experience. Its expansive collection features modern and contemporary art, sculpture gardens, and engaging exhibitions that change regularly. The center also hosts film screenings, dance performances, and musical events, making it a dynamic cultural destination. It’s an ideal indoor retreat for art enthusiasts seeking inspiration and a break from outdoor activities.
Walker Art Center · 2.3 miMinneapolis Institute of Arts (MIA)
The Minneapolis Institute of Arts boasts an impressive and diverse collection spanning 5,000 years of world history. Visitors can explore galleries filled with everything from ancient artifacts and European paintings to contemporary photography and African art. Admission to the permanent collection is free, making it an accessible and enriching cultural experience for everyone. The MIA is a perfect place to immerse yourself in art and history, offering a quiet and contemplative atmosphere.

1612 Harmon Pl · 2.3 miModist Brewing Company
Modist Brewing Company is a popular craft brewery located in the North Loop neighborhood, known for its innovative beer selection and vibrant atmosphere. They offer a rotating tap list featuring a variety of styles, from IPAs to stouts, often with unique flavor profiles. The brewery also serves food, making it a casual and fun spot for groups to gather, enjoy local brews, and share some appetizers.
